QOJ.ac

QOJ

Type: Editorial

Status: Open

Posted by: jiangly

Posted at: 2025-12-12 23:35:45

Last updated: 2025-12-12 23:35:51

Back to Problem

题解

可以线段树打区间标记或者扫描线用线段树维护时间,但主要问题都是信息的合并。

信息可以写成先减若干次,然后加若干次,然后执行操作四(可能没有),然后再减若干次,然后再加若干次,然后执行操作三(可能没有)最后再加若干次。合并的时候要讨论一下后面的操作四是否能回到之前的操作三。

时间复杂度 $O(n+q\log n)$。

Comments

No comments yet.